TICKET-4821: Locked vault blocking driver-assignment tweaks. Heads up for whoever inherits this — the Fleetwhistle heuristic that pairs drivers to routes lives behind the Coldbox vault, and it auto-locked after three failed unseal attempts last Tuesday. The heuristic config (weights for proximity vs. shift fatigue) can't be redeployed until someone unseals it. Don't bother asking the Marbury office; their token expired. Unseal with the recovery passphrase below, then rotate it immediately.

vault phrase of yaguf-hahaf = druath-holix

Runbook: Dependency Pinning — Larkspur Gateway. All direct dependencies pinned to exact versions; transitive deps locked via the vendored manifest. No floating ranges, no wildcards. Upgrades go through the Merritt review queue with a diff of the lockfile. CI rejects builds if the lockfile hash drifts from the registry snapshot. Exceptions require sign-off from the platform lead. The enforced pin set and resolver settings are as follows.

config for hawip-bahop:
[fendor]
host = fendor.paliqworks.corp
user = fendor_svc
database = fendor_prod

## Artifact Signing — Inventory Reconciliation Job

The nightly reconciliation job for Stockline now signs its output manifests before upload. Unsigned manifests are rejected by the Ledgerbox ingest as of build 412. Two mismatches last week traced to a stale key on the runner pool; rotated Tuesday. Action for sync: confirm all runners pull the current key at job start. The active signing key for the reconciliation pipeline is as follows.

signing key of yafop-taguf = bky3_Kre

Handover — Quillbrook Line Retirement

Hi team,

As I pass the reins to Marten, a quick wrap on the Quillbrook range. We stop taking orders end of next quarter; warranty support runs two more years. Sales leads, please steer customers toward the Ashvale series — migration discounts are approved. Remaining stock goes through the Norbeck outlet channel. Marten has the full playbook. One last thing for your eyes only before I sign off.

confidential, yagaf-kaguf: The eastern region missed its Kasok quota by 57.3 percent last quarter. Rusielek Works plans to raise the Kelix list price by 37.6 percent in February. The pricing group signed off on a budget of $308.5 million for Project Quenwyn. The renewal with Norwynax Foods closes at $199.4 million a year, 2.4 percent above the last contract.